Description
When Gon returns home to share his success with his Aunt Mito, he finds a message from his father: "Come and find me." The only clues lie in a rare and mysterious video game, Greed Island. Gon must raise money to bid on the game, but the evil Phantom Troupe also have plans for the auction.
